Errors are thrown when using Additional Editor Instances with Manual mode

Multiplayer Play Mode

-

Steps to reproduce:
1. Open the attached project “IN-130894”
2. Observe the Console window

Actual result: Errors are shows up the Console window
Expected result: The Player 2 Game view opens, and no errors are shown in the Console window

Reproducible with: 2.0.0-pre.1 (6000.3.0a6, 6000.3.10f1, 6000.4.0a1), 2.0.1 (6000.3.10f1, 6000.4.0b11, 6000.5.0a5)
Not reproducible with: 1.6.3 (6000.0.69f1), 2.0.1 (6000.5.0a6, 6000.5.0a8)

Reproducible on: Tahoe 26.3 (25D125), Windows 11
Not reproducible on: No other environment tested

Notes:
- The Player2 Game view window might open, but it’s not consistent
- Between changes of the project version, I advise deleting the library folder
- Errors shown after opening Player 2
“You may not pass in objects that are already persistent”
“[Worker1] AssertionException: Assertion failure. Value was Null”
- If the errors aren't reproducing you can try launching one of the additional clients through multiplayer status menu 

  1. Resolution Note:

    We have changed the implementation of this feature in 6.5. Manual mode will no longer exist for editor instances and instead they will be able to be activated and deactivated like in the mppm legacy window. With this in mind we believe this will fix any issues that are being encountered with the manual mode. Please reach out if you need these changes in an earlier version.
